When research enrolls decisionally impaired adults, the IRB requires safeguards such as capacity assessment, LAR consent, subject assent, and ongoing reassessment of capacity.

Decisionally Impaired Adults
Participant Protections
Also known as: cognitively impaired adults, decisionally impaired
Adults whose ability to give informed consent is compromised by acute or chronic conditions and who require additional protections.
